What are the different types of Liberty viscose fabric?

Our Liberty viscose collection includes several beautiful bases, each suited to slightly different styles of dressmaking.

Bickington viscose satin has a smooth, fluid drape with a soft satin sheen that catches the light beautifully. With more body than a lightweight voile and a silk-like surface, it offers the elegance of silk satin at a more accessible price point.

Oakshott viscose voile is featherlight with a beautifully soft, fluid drape that skims the body gently. Made from 100% ECOVERO™ viscose, it feels breathable and airy, making it perfect for relaxed garments and warm-weather sewing.

Weymouth viscose twill has a smooth hand with a subtle twill texture and slightly more weight than satin or voile. It remains soft and fluid while offering a little more presence, ideal for garments that drape elegantly without feeling overly delicate.

How does Liberty viscose drape compared to cotton fabrics?

Viscose has a much softer, more flowing drape than cotton fabrics. Where Liberty Tana Lawn® feels light and crisp, Liberty viscose falls more gently and moves fluidly with the body. It’s this relaxed drape that gives garments their effortless, wearable feel.

Does Liberty viscose crease easily?

Liberty viscose has a naturally soft, relaxed finish, so creasing tends to appear gentler and less structured than with crisper woven fabrics. While it’s not completely crease-free, it wears in a way that feels easy and unfussy, which is part of its appeal for everyday dressmaking.

Are there any helpful tips for sewing with viscose?

A calm, steady approach makes sewing viscose much more enjoyable. Using fine pins, a sharp needle and taking a little extra care when cutting can keep everything feeling under control. Many makers also find it helpful to allow the fabric to settle naturally as they sew, working with the drape rather than against it.

How should I wash and care for Liberty viscose fabrics?

Liberty viscose is designed to be worn and enjoyed regularly. Gentle machine washing or hand washing, depending on the fabric and garment, will help maintain its softness and drape. Allowing garments to dry naturally and pressing lightly can help keep the fabric looking its best over time.
